All we can say is wow. Twenty-eight weeks have arrived. Every DAY now counts as this child gets bigger, stronger and increasingly ready to enter this world. I had a number of tests yesterday to check baby and myself and the only big revelation was that I was a little low on iron which isn't a big surprise given my skin's present reflective quality. Bring on the steak!! And Guinness - no wait, must wait a little while longer for that. I was also given another round of antenatal steroids which are designed to help baby's lungs develop more rapidly should s/he decide to arrive early. Other than my 2 sore hips, there are not any significant detrimental side effects to me or baby.
